Portugal - Potential Years of Life Lost from Digestive System Diseases

Since 2014, Portugal Potential Years of Life Lost from Digestive System Diseases fell by 3.7% year on year. At 322.2 Years Per Hundred Thousand Men Aged 0-69 in 2019, the country was number 16 among other countries in Potential Years of Life Lost from Digestive System Diseases. Portugal is overtaken by Germany, which was ranked number 15 at 328.8 Years Per Hundred Thousand Men Aged 0-69 and is followed by Belgium with 263.2 Years Per Hundred Thousand Men Aged 0-69. Mexico ranked the highest with 1,341.5 Years Per Hundred Thousand Men Aged 0-69 in 2019, a decrease of 0.3% compared to 2018. Lithuania, Latvia and Estonia respectively ranked number 2, 3 and 4 in this ranking. Poland witnessed the best average annual growth at +2.1% per year, while Slovenia was the worst growing country at -10.8% per year.
